Cabin Max Flight Approved Backpack – 5 Stars

Pros: Perfect size, light weight, cheap
Cons: Perhaps not the most stylish piece of hand luggage available.

Speaking from personal experience, we would thoroughly recommend the Cabin Max flight approved backback. Its dimensions of 55 x 40 x 20cm maximise the amount of hand luggage you can take onto the majority of airlines listed below. This is helped by the side straps that can be pulled tight to shrink the bag size as much as possible.

Due to it being a material backpack and not a wheelie case, it is extremely light, which makes it perfect for those airlines that have weight restrictions on cabin luggage.

The 2 pockets at the front are great for holding travel documents, headphones, ipods, keys etc. To top it all off, the thing that makes this bag a must buy is the price. You can pick it up for about £25 from Amazon.

We have taken it on several trips abroad using a variety of the airlines below and think it is great value for money. We even take it away almost empty if we don’t need much hand baggage as it is easy to pack into a case and a great source of additional storage for bringing back all those odds and ends that you pick up while on your holidays.

Luggage Scales Reviews

Design Go Weigh Me Scales –

Design Go Weigh Me Scales Pros: Good build quality, reasonable price
Cons: Probably not as accurate as digital scales

Weighing your luggage before you get to the airport gives you piece of mind that it isn’t going to be over the maximum permitted weight limit and have to be put into the hold at additional cost. Although perhaps not as accurate as digital scales might be, the Design Go Weigh Me Travel Scales are a relatively cheap alternative and are good enough for most people’s needs.

You use the scales by wrapping the weighing cord around your luggage handle and then lifting the scales and attached bag off the ground using the in-built metal handle. The weight of the bag is then recorded on the scales and won’t reset itself until a button on the back of the scales is pressed.

We have used this to weigh both our hand luggage and large cases. When weighing our large suitcase, it came up with a weight of about 31Kg and the airline recorded it as 30. It seems to be more accurate for lower weights and is accurate enough for our needs.

All in all, it’s a well made piece of equipment that we would recommend to the majority of travellers who are looking to try and keep under the baggage weight restrictions for the airline they’re travelling with.

Hand Luggage Allowances

Airline Max. Dimensions Max. Weight Quantity

Aer Lingus
55 x 40 x 20cm 10 Kg 1 piece of hand luggage. Additional small items (camera, personal stereo, overcoat, handbag or laptop) are allowed.

Air France
55 x 35 x 25cm 12kg – including accessory item 1 piece of hand luggage plus accessory item – handbag / laptop. Suit carriers count as a piece of hand luggage.

bmi
55 x 40 x 23cm No weight restrictions, but you must be able to lift the bag into the overhead locker unaided 1 piece of luggage. You may also take into the cabin one personal item, such as a small handbag, purse, small briefcase, laptop (in a thin satchel) or baby-changing bag.

bmi baby
55 x 40 x 20cm 10 Kg 1 piece of hand luggage
British Airways
British Airways
56 x 45 x 25cm 23 Kg – you must be able to lift the bag into the overhead locker unaided 1 piece of hand luggage plus a laptop or handbag
easyJet
easyJet
56 x 45 x 25cm No weight restriction, but you must be able to lift the bag into the overhead locker unaided 1 piece of hand luggage incl. handbag / laptop etc.An overcoat, shawl, umbrella, crutches or walking frame/stick and one standardised bag of goods purchased at the departure airport may also be carried in addition to the one item allowance.
Emirates
Emirates
55 x 38 x 20cm 7 Kg (15 lb) 1 piece of hand luggage. In addition, duty free purchases of liquor, cigarettes and perfume in reasonable quantities are also permitted.
Ryanair
Ryanair
55 x 40 x 20cm 10 Kg – We have been on flights where they do actually weigh your hand luggage to check, so be careful! 1 piece of hand luggage only incl. handbag / laptop etc.

* All weights and sizes above are for economy class flights. Business and first class flights may have different restrictions.
